Detection Reagent
Type:in situ hybridisation probe
Identifier:MGI:3531302
Entity Detected:Tbx2, T-box 2 ( MGI:98494)
Notes:The Tbx2 probe used in this study by Harrelson is described as follows, "The probe contains ~2kb of Tbx2 cDNA (full-length cDNA is ~2.3kb). An alkaline phosphatase-conjugated anti-digoxigenin antibody was used to develop the color from BM purple AP substrate (both from Roche)."
Chemistry:RNA
Strand:antisense
Label:digoxigenin
